Pros - best beds I've slept on while traveling Japan.
Nice kitchen area with everything needed beside food.
Greatly appreciated the washer and instructions to use it. The company has gone above and beyond to facilitate smooth communication for foreigners.
Cons-
Found a condom shoved into the side of the bed when we first got there. Futon and sheets had weird red rusty colored stains we didnt notice immediately.
Not really wheelchair friendly. Elevator is crazy small and the wheel chair we used was one for travel so it was small and light, it barely fit in the elevator.
High step getting into bathroom and kitchen...again not friendly for people with mobility issues. Very disappointing.
Despite having great blackout drapes for the balcony the fact there was NOTHING covering the kitchen window and no door to close the kitchen area off, sunlight streams into the sleeping space unheeded. Very disappointing because the beds were great to sleep in if the sunlight didnt keep waking us up.
